Research on Spontaneous Combustion Characteristics and Ignition Period Prediction of Coal with Different Metamorphic Degrees Based on DSC

Abstract: In order to explore the influence of coal metamorphic degree on the characteristics of coal spontaneous combustion and the shortest spontaneous combustion period,five kinds of coal samples with different metamorphic degrees are selected to carry out industrial analysis,elemental analysis,tempera⁃ ture programmed oxidation and differential scanning calorimetry (DSC) test. The apparent activation energy of oxidation is calculated by water correction Kissinger method,and the prediction model of the shortest spontaneous combustion period is constructed by multiple linear regression. The results show that with the decrease of coal metamorphism,the moisture and volatile content of coal increase,the endothermic char⁃ acteristics of DSC increase,the zero point of heat flow advances,and the apparent activation energy of oxi⁃ dation decreases as a whole. The fixed carbon and oxygen contents are significantly positively correlated with the apparent activation energy,and the correlation coefficients are 0.942 and 0.901,respectively. The relative error of the measured verification of the model is not more than 4.4%,and the prediction accuracy is high. The average error of leave-one-out cross-validation is 12.5%,indicating that the empirical model has the ability to estimate quickly on site,but the generalization accuracy still needs to be optimized by ex⁃ panding the sample. Studies have confirmed that the degree of coal metamorphism dominates the spontane⁃ ous combustion tendency and ignition timing of coal by regulating the chemical composition and oxidation reaction energy barrier of coal. The prediction formula based on conventional detection indicators can quickly estimate the shortest spontaneous combustion period of coal seam at low cost,which is suitable for preliminary prediction of mine spontaneous combustion risk.
